Which method can be used for assessing program fairness?

Explanation:
Regression analysis is a powerful statistical method that can determine the relationship between different variables and assess how well a program is performing across those variables. In the context of program fairness, it helps to identify disparities or biases in outcomes based on specific characteristics (such as gender, race, or age) by controlling for other variables. This means that regression analysis can highlight whether a program is equitable or if certain groups are at a disadvantage. For instance, in a benefits program, regression analysis can be used to analyze claims data to reveal whether certain demographics are receiving fewer benefits or experiencing different outcomes compared to their peers, thereby assessing fairness in program design and implementation. This method provides quantitative evidence that can inform necessary adjustments to ensure equitable access and treatment across all groups. While other methods mentioned, like A/B testing or random sampling, serve important purposes in data analysis and experimental design, they do not directly measure fairness in the same detailed way that regression analysis does. Visual inspections may provide insights but lack the statistical rigor necessary for comprehensive assessments of fairness across diverse participant groups.
